Every release artifact carries a signed provenance record: source revision, builder identity, and the parity-rule snapshot it was compiled against. Do not promote a build whose rule snapshot predates the current Tariffline ruleset — stale rules produce false parity violations against partner hotels. Verification is mandatory before cutover; no exceptions for hotfixes. Promotion tooling refuses unsigned artifacts. To verify the candidate build, compare its record against the token below.

pipeline stamp: htk4_66df

**Vendor Note — Pixelgrove Snapshot Testing Service**

Support team: Pixelgrove hosts our UI snapshot baselines for the Drayton component library. Snapshot diffs flagged by customers are usually upstream rendering changes, not bugs; check the Pixelgrove changelog first. Baseline resets require lead approval. Contract renews quarterly; outages are covered under the standard support tier. Report Pixelgrove service incidents to our vendor liaison at the address below.

alerts address for kafof-bagag: kasael@olvarqdyn.corp

## Veldmark Renderer — Environments

Template rendering latency in the staging tier of Veldmark has drifted upward since the partial-cache refactor. P95 render time now sits at 410ms, largely from repeated recompilation of nested layout fragments. For the weekly sync: we propose raising the compiled-template cache size in staging first, then promoting to production after two quiet days. Note that staging and production intentionally differ in concurrency limits. The staging values currently in effect are as follows.

config for kahag-tafop:
WENWYN_PIN=7412
WENWYN_TENANT=fenion
WENWYN_METRICS_HOST=metrics.wenwyn.zemvarnet.local
WENWYN_SEAL=seal_cafee3b9
WENWYN_STANDBY_TEAM=praox